count_zero99uk wrote:How can you tell the difference between the D7 and D6?

Thanks
Zero
Physically - there is no difference between the two minis. To make an "anatomically correct" D6, you need to file off (or paint over) the un-needed phaser mounts.

Most people just paint them as is and then say, "This one's a D7, that one's a D6".
